Q: Is 26,402,166 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,402,166 is a composite number.

Why is 26,402,166 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,402,166 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 9 14 18 21 27 42 54 63 126 189 378 69,847 139,694 209,541 419,082 488,929 628,623 977,858 1,257,246 1,466,787 1,885,869 2,933,574 3,771,738 4,400,361 8,800,722 13,201,083 and 26,402,166, with no remainder.

Since 26,402,166 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,402,166, it is a composite number.
